How To Make A Dread Detox
In the time of 2023, dreadlocks are a popular hairstyle among many people. But, even if you love your dreadlocks, you may need to detox them once in a while in order to keep them looking fresh and healthy. A dread detox is a process of cleaning and conditioning your dreadlocks, and can help to ensure that your dreadlocks stay healthy and vibrant.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to make a dread detox.
Step 1: Gather Your Supplies
Before you start the dread detox process, you will need to gather the necessary supplies. You will need a dreadlock shampoo and conditioner, a wide-tooth comb, a spray bottle filled with water, and some type of oil. Coconut oil is a popular option, but you can also use olive oil, almond oil, or jojoba oil. Once you have all of your supplies, you are ready to begin.
Step 2: Shampoo and Condition
The first step in the dread detox process is to shampoo and condition your dreadlocks. Start by wetting your dreadlocks with the spray bottle, and then apply the dreadlock shampoo. Massage the shampoo into your dreadlocks, and then rinse with clean water. Once your dreadlocks are clean, apply the dreadlock conditioner and massage it into your dreadlocks. Leave the conditioner in for 10 minutes, and then rinse your dreadlocks with clean water.
Step 3: Detangle and Separate
Once your dreadlocks are clean and conditioned, it is time to detangle and separate them. Start by using a wide-tooth comb to gently detangle your dreadlocks. If you come across any knots or tangles, use your fingers to gently pull them apart. Once your dreadlocks are detangled, you can use the comb to separate them into individual dreadlocks. This will help to keep them from becoming matted and tangled.
Step 4: Oil Your Dreadlocks
The next step in the dread detox process is to oil your dreadlocks. Start by adding a few drops of your chosen oil to your palms, and then rub your hands together to warm up the oil. Once the oil is warm, apply it to your dreadlocks, and massage it into your scalp. This will help to keep your scalp and dreadlocks moisturized, and can also help to reduce frizz.
Step 5: Let Your Dreadlocks Dry
Once you have finished oiling your dreadlocks, it is time to let them dry. You can either let them air dry, or you can use a blow dryer on a low heat setting. If you choose to use a blow dryer, make sure to keep it moving so you don’t overheat your dreadlocks. Once your dreadlocks are completely dry, you are done with the dread detox process.
Step 6: Maintain Your Dreadlocks
In order to keep your dreadlocks looking healthy and vibrant, it is important to maintain them. You should shampoo and condition your dreadlocks at least once a month, and oil them regularly. If you notice any tangles or knots, use a wide-tooth comb to gently detangle them. Lastly, you should also make sure to wear a hat or scarf when you are outside to protect your dreadlocks from the elements.
